“L‑Shaped Couch” is the fabulous new glitter ball of a single from the phenomenon that is Scene Queen. It is a stunning, pop based move away from her signature bimbocore sound. It is a delightful divergence into a sparkling disco sound. This song would not be out of place on a classic disco playlist, but it still retains the essence of who Scene Queen is. In addition to the funky synth sounds there is also some chunky guitar riffage. Her vocal is full on pop and would give Kylie a run for her money. There’s a thought, how about a Kylie and Scene Queen collaboration? In the meantime put on your best disco trousers and glitter flecked tank top and get down to some discocore from Scene Queen.

Hannah Collins a.k.a. SCENE QUEEN takes Bimbocore to a whole new level on her debut album, ‘Hot Singles In Your Area’, which hits the pink streets on 28th June via Hopeless Records. It is stacked full of good stuff including some collaborations with WARGASM, The Ready Set, and 6arelyhuman. Whatever excites you, whatever your kink is there is something on this record for you. SCENE QUEEN says this about the album “I wrote an album about growing up in the early 2000s but not exploring my sexuality until my 20s with all the messy and chaotic situations you find yourself in when you’re trying to find yourself and your own power.” She is at the vanguard of feminism and could probably bring down the patriarchy on her own given the power in her metal/ emo/ punk/ pop anthems. To look at her you might think Barbie, and yes the look is there, but the strength is so much more like G.I. Jane.
The album kicks off with “BDSM” (I told you there was something for every kink, right?) This is a full-on metal assault with nasty, dark pop vibes. This could be the Bimbocore national anthem. Her voice is so strong on this, what a way to open. The 2023 single “18+” tackles head-on the prevalence of so many bands being misogynistic and apparently happy to use underage girls. The chorus is like Gwen Stefani on steroids with a hook that Babymetal would kill for. Misogynists and predators are going to be scared shitless when they hear “Whips & Chains”, especially when they hear the lyric “gonna nail his dick to the wall of shame” It is a glorious metal pop song, which sadly won’t be heard on mainstream radio. Another totally anthemic single from last year plays next on this record, “Pink Push-Up Bra” This tune takes metal to a mountainous new level that many of SCENE QUEEN’s male peers are probably afraid to go to. These riffs are as hard as fucking hell! She showcases her signature style when she lays into circle jerkers everywhere with “Mutual Masturbation”. This chorus was hanging around in my head for days after I listened to it. WARGASM adds something to “Girls Gone Wild” but it is still full-on energetic femme fatale fury from the high priestess of Bimbocore. The guitar solo screams hard and slaps you in the face.
“POV” is another collaboration, this time with the Ready Set. It is first-class rap metal with riffs ripped straight from the early 70s glam rock peak. The title track “Hot Singles In Your Area” starts out like a cutesy country ballad, and then it rips out the beating heart of Nashville’s finest as its sonic attack throws you from one side of your padded cell to the other. Speaking of country, SCENE QUEEN goes metallic dosey doe on “MILF”. Maybe there will be a Bimbocore country album in the future, I reckon it would outclass Beyonce’s leisurely stroll in Ole Opry territory. I would love to hear Madonna tackle a SCENE QUEEN song, perhaps “Amateur” would be a good place to start. “Stuck” featuring 6arelyhuman was a single earlier this year and it encompasses everything that a song needs to top every chart in the world. Sadly this world is full of shit so that ain’t gonna happen. But an electro-dance remix of this track would be awesome. SCENE QUEEN is an ambassador for sexual freedom and that is perhaps never more clear than on “Finger” a song that extols the virtues of self-pleasure. If you like dark, dirty, sex-fuelled, dance vibes you will fucking love “PEG”. The guitar shredding on “Oral Fixation” is a DEFCON 1 event. This has the influence of PEACHES all over it. Appropriately the album closes with a song called “Climax” it is a Bimbocore power ballad that gives you just enough time to recover from the aural blitzkrieg of the album, before spinning it again! SCENE QUEEN has metaphorical balls of steel and is not afraid to question and challenge, misogynists, haters, and genre purists. She stands up and fights angrily and passionately for LGBTQ+ people and anyone unfortunate enough to have fallen through the cracks in this often vile world. Even if you don’t know it yet, you need SCENE QUEEN in your life and you need her NOW!

Well, here we are at the end of our journey through Mayhem’s 12 Days Of Christmas for 2023. Regular readers will know that this year I have used the series to showcase artists featured in Spotify’s Misfits 2.0 playlist. Some of them I discovered via Misfits 2.0, others I was already a huge fan of. Today’s post features the obscenely talented Delilah Bon, probably my favourite living artist. Since “Devil” in July 2020 she has released some stunning songs plus a great EP, ‘Ready To Kill’ and a self-titled debut album that blew away the competition in 2021. I believe that we might see her sophomore album in 2024, I certainly hope so.
Delilah Bon is the alter ego of Lauren Tate of Hands Off Gretel. In her approach to life, her attitude, and especially her music she stands up for women and girls and the whole LGBTQ+ community and frankly she is an inspirational icon for anyone who dares to be different. She has had a great year with a trio of classic singles, “I Wish A Bitch Would”, “Brat” and the magnificent “Witch”. She enlisted the help of ALT BLK ERA on the latter, another act that featured in this year’s 12 Days of Christmas posts. In addition, I have also showcased WARGASM, Royal and the Serpent, Poppy, Girli, tiLLie, 100 gecs, Casseyette, FKA Rayne, Scene Queen, and Jazmin Bean. Delilah Bon has played some excellent support slots this year for Scene Queen and Shaka Ponk. Earlier this year she performed “War On Women” on French TV’s biggest music programme Taratata. In her music she embraces hip-hop, punk, rap, and metal. If you do not have Delilah Bon in your life yet, why the hell not?

Day 10 of Mayhem’s 12 Days of Christmas features New York-born Hannah Collins who many will know as the originator and Empress of Bimbocore, Scene Queen. Yes, Scene Queen has invented her own genre which is a kind of nu-metal, pop-driven, punky sound that allows her to sing her incredibly well thought and feminist lyrics over some great tunes. I didn’t find Scene Queen via Spotify’s Misfits 2.0, although they featured on that playlist a lot. I was lucky enough to see Scene Queen live at the Leeds Festival back in 2022. I think she will be back at the Bramham Park site next year and I am already looking forward to that. She will also be performing at Download 2024.
Scene Queen has released a banging barrage of magnificent singles, particularly “Pink Bubblegum”, “Pink G-String” and three from her album ‘Hot Singles In Your Area’ which is scheduled for release next year. Those three are “18+”, “Pink Push-Up Bra” and the new single “MILF”, all of these suggest that the album might already be a contender for album of the year 2024. Another wonderful plus point is Scene Queen‘s excellent taste in music, back in October she invited Delilah Bon to support her on her UK tour. She has also hooked up with Bellesa Sex Toys, and offered some great deals on vibes! If Scene Queen isn’t in your life yet, she should be! Check her out!
